President Buhari Constitutes 8-member Economic Advisory Council

President Muhammadu Buhari on Monday constituted an 8-member Economic Advisory Council (EAC).

A statement by the Special Adviser to the President on Media and Publicity, Mr Femi Adesina, stated that the Advisory Council will replace the present Economic Management Team (EMT) and will be reporting directly to the President.

The Council according to the presidential statement, will advise the President on economic policy matters, including fiscal analysis, economic growth and a range of internal and global economic issues working with the relevant cabinet members and heads of monetary and fiscal agencies.

The EAC will have monthly technical sessions as well as scheduled quarterly meetings with the President.  

Adesina said the Chairman of the council may, however, request for unscheduled meetings with the President if the need arises.

Members of the Economic Council are made up of the following; Prof. Doyin Salami as Chairman, Dr. Mohammed Sagagi as Vice-Chairman with Prof. Ode Ojowu and Dr. Shehu Yahaya as members respectively.

The eight member body also include Dr. Iyabo Masha, Prof. Chukwuma Soludo and Mr. Bismark Rewane while Dr. Mohammed Adaya Salisu, who is the Senior Special Assistant to the President on Development Policy will serve as Secretary
